By Etop Ekanem
LAGOS — THE Nigeria Mortgage Refinancing Company, NMRC, is set to host the 32nd edition of African Union for Housing Finance, AUHF, Conference and Annual General Meeting from September 14 to 16, 2016 in Abuja with the theme, “Housing, an African growth agenda.”
Speaking with newsmen in Lagos, Executive Director, NMRC, Dr Chika Akporji, said AUHF is a member based organisation of housing finance experts under the framework of the African Union coming together to deliberate on issues of housing as a key sector in any national economy; deliberate on how housing sector is performing in their economies; how to unlock the potentialities of the sector so that it can contribute more meaningfully to job creation.
According to her, the main keynote speaker will be Minister of Power, Works and Housing, Mr Babatunde Fashola, who will use the opportunity of the conference to present his blueprint for the housing sector in Nigeria, presenting not only to a national audience but also to an international audience.
She said: “NMRC is really honoured to have been selected to host this year’s conference/AGM as we are relatively a young organisation. The conference will look at how housing is tied to the nexus between the housing sector and national economic growth to Nigeria and the whole of Africa. So we are expecting experts in housing finance from across the continent to deliver speeches.
On the potential benefits for Nigeria, Akporji said: “It is also an opportunity for various stakeholders within the Nigerian economy to present the various projects they are working on. It is an opportunity for key stakeholders to present what they are doing, seek feedback and input, then be able to better plan for execution of various housing programmes they have.
